链接https://ac.nowcoder.com/acm/contest/1108/H 国庆队内训练的题,当时还完全没思路,就没补.现在会树状数组了,倒是能想一想,不过网上题解好多用线段树传数组的?我看不太懂,觉得还是树状数组维护方便多了. 建两颗BIT维护分别维护左右端点. 由于对于第二种询问操作,ri-li<=2,带来了极大的便利.直接用已插入的总数-左端点大于l的线段个数-右端点小于r的线段个数即可,但有种情况需要特判. 而我网上看的题解,大部分都忽略了一个问题,就是线段退化成点的问题,…